file-type

Kubernetes部署Temporal引擎的Helm图表指南

ZIP文件

下载需积分: 9 | 42KB | 更新于2025-01-02 | 158 浏览量 | 7 评论 | 0 下载量 举报 收藏
download 立即下载
### 知识点概述 #### Temporal 编排引擎 Temporal是一个分布式、可伸缩、持久且高度可用的编排引擎。它主要设计用来执行异步长时间运行的业务逻辑。Temporal的分布式特性意味着它可以跨多个服务器或节点运行,保持状态的一致性,同时通过增加资源来实现弹性扩展。 #### Kubernetes 集成 Temporal的基本部署是通过Helm图表(V3)实现的,该图表允许用户将Temporal部署到Kubernetes集群中。Kubernetes是一个开源的容器编排平台,它自动化容器化应用的部署、扩展和管理。通过在Kubernetes集群上部署Temporal,可以利用Kubernetes提供的资源管理、自动修复、服务发现等能力。 #### Helm 图表 Helm是一个Kubernetes的包管理工具,允许开发者和运维人员定义、安装和升级运行在Kubernetes上的应用。Helm图表是定义Kubernetes资源和配置的包,可以被认为是Kubernetes应用的可重用模板。在本例中,Helm图表提供了将Temporal服务部署到Kubernetes集群的标准化方法。 #### 数据库依赖项配置 Helm图表提供了默认依赖项配置,方便用户试用Temporal软件。这些依赖项可能包括数据库(如Cassandra、MySQL或PostgreSQL)的配置,允许Temporal服务器连接到环境中已存在的数据库实例。这意味着Temporal服务的使用者可以针对不同业务需求配置不同的后端存储方案。 #### 测试和部署 Helm图表由专用的测试管道进行测试,以确保代码的质量和稳定性。测试管道使用Helm 3.1.1版本进行测试,保证了图表的兼容性和可靠性。同时,Temporal的其他管道也使用这个Helm图表来测试Temporal系统的各个方面,这表明该图表具有广泛的适用性和稳定性。 #### 先决条件 部署Temporal服务到Kubernetes集群之前,需要满足一些先决条件。这些包括配置系统访问Kubernetes集群的能力,并确保必要的工具和权限已经就绪。具体需要哪些工具和权限,文档中并未详细说明,但通常包括安装kubectl(Kubernetes的命令行工具)、配置集群访问凭据等。 #### 关键术语解释 - **Helm 图表(Helm chart)**: 一组定义在Kubernetes上运行应用所需的Kubernetes资源和服务的文件集合。 - **Kubernetes集群**: 一组节点(物理或虚拟机)的集合,共同运行容器化应用。 - **Cassandra**: 一种分布式NoSQL数据库管理系统,用于管理大量数据,高可用性和水平扩展。 - **MySQL数据库**: 最流行的关系数据库管理系统之一,用于存储和管理数据。 - **PostgreSQL数据库**: 开源的对象关系数据库系统,提供高性能和高可靠性。 - **Kubernetes 服务发现**: Kubernetes内部机制,允许容器之间互相发现和通信,而无需知道对方的具体位置。 ### 结语 本资源摘要信息概述了有关"helm-charts-local"的知识点,强调了Temporal作为一个编排引擎的分布式特性,以及如何通过Helm图表集成到Kubernetes集群中进行部署。同时解释了数据库依赖项配置的重要性和先决条件,以及测试和部署的相关信息。对于希望在Kubernetes环境中部署Temporal以处理长时间运行任务的用户,本资源提供了有价值的信息和背景知识。

相关推荐

资源评论
用户头像
艾苛尔
2025.05.25
此Helm Chart不仅适用于初学者试用Temporal,也支持高级用户定制部署,通过其测试管道可以保证安装和部署的高质量标准。
用户头像
柏傅美
2025.03.21
利用此Helm图表,用户无需深入了解Kubernetes即可轻松部署Temporal编排引擎,极大地降低了技术门槛。
用户头像
邢小鹏
2025.03.06
简洁明了的Helm图表,让部署Temporal到集群变得轻松,同时也支持连接到现有的数据库服务,例如Cassandra、MySQL和PostgreSQL。
用户头像
乖巧是我姓名
2025.02.06
Helm-charts-local为Temporal提供了一套成熟的部署方案,该方案的测试结果显示了其稳定性和可靠性,适合生产环境使用。
用户头像
XiZi
2025.01.26
该helm-charts-local仓库为Temporal提供了一套V3部署图表,简化了在Kubernetes集群上的部署过程,极大地方便了临时服务器的安装和配置。
用户头像
透明流动虚无
2025.01.03
对于需要在Kubernetes集群上测试和部署Temporal的用户,这个Helm图表是一个出色的起点,特别是它还经过了专门的测试管道验证。🌊
用户头像
Xhinking
2025.01.01
对于追求高可用性和可伸缩性的分布式编排引擎,这个Helm Charts资源能有效帮助你快速搭建环境,并确保其弹性执行异步任务。